Actor Ishaan Khatter Brings Home The Triumph Speed Twin Worth Rs. 11.09 Lakh

- Ishaan Khatter recently got the 2021 Triumph Speed Twin
- The Speed Twin is powered by a 1200 cc motor tuned for 99 bhp & 112 Nm
- The Speed Twin gets Marzocchi front forks & cast aluminium wheels
An avid motorcyclist, actor Ishaan Khatter has been seen on two wheels time and again, particularly on his KTM 250 Duke. But the 'Beyond the Clouds' actor has now got himself quite the upgrade in the form of the Triumph Speed Twin worth Rs. 11.09 lakh (ex-showroom, India). The Speed Twin is the faster Bonnie on sale and brings retro-cool styling with a powerful parallel-twin engine. Khatter shared images of his new ride on social media, christening the bike "Speedy Gonzales." He also revealed that his new helmet was gifted by older brother and actor Shahid Kapoor. Interestingly, Kapoor also welcomed his new set of wheels recently in the form of the Mercedes-Maybach S580.

The Triumph Speed Twin was launched in India last year with a host of improvements and the BS6 upgrade. The MY2021 model arrived with new brakes, new suspension, new tyres and wheels, as well as cosmetic upgrades and few new features. Notably, the 2021 Triumph Speed Twin comes with a revised fuel tank with new graphics, anodised headlight mounts, brushed aluminium finish on the upswept silencers, classic Monza fuel cap, and clear anodised aluminium swingarm. The front and rear mudguards get new mounts, and the side panels get a brushed aluminium finish, along with the heel guards.
Power comes from the Bonneville family's 1,200 cc 'high power' engine. The motor has been upgraded to belt out an additional 3 bhp of peak power, as well as reduce inertia by 17 per cent. The engine also comes with a new crankshaft and alternator, new balancer shaft, new cam profile, revised ports, and high compression pistons. As a result, the parallel-twin motor develops 99 bhp at 7,250 rpm and 112 Nm of peak torque at 4,250 rpm. It's paired with a 6-speed gearbox.

The 2021 Triumph Speed Twin gets 43 mm Marzocchi forks, with cartridge damping, a revised steering geometry and Metzeler tyres
Other hardware bits include premium 43 mm Marzocchi forks with cartridge damping and 120 mm of travel. Twin shocks at the rear with adjustable preload and 120 mm travel. Braking performance comes from high-spec Brembo four-piston M50 radial monobloc callipers with twin 320 mm discs. The rear wheel uses a Nissin-sourced two-piston calliper with 220 mm single disc. The Speed Twin rides on 17-inch lightweight cast aluminium wheels shod with new Metzeler Racetec RR tyres. The Speed Twin gets three riding modes - Rain, Road and Sport - along with TPMS, traction control, and ABS.
